Title: Continuous Advance?
Post by: douglevy on March 26, 2018, 08:13:08 am
When firing the camera from the computer, can I have the camera set to burst mode? The camera will be in an unreachable place. Thanks!

-Doug
Title: Re: Continuous Advance?
Post by: uptownguydenver on March 26, 2018, 09:07:46 am
I tried it with a Nikon D850 and C1 shows the shooting mode being in single, CL, and CH. But it only takes one image at a time. The time it takes transfer the image from the camera to the computer may be too long for it to work in continuous mode.
Title: Re: Continuous Advance?
Post by: douglevy on March 26, 2018, 09:10:39 am
Figured it out - tested with my D5 - you have to set the burst number in "camera settings"
